Output 21fef5656327a0618b6ab35a9e50adec4781544fc0fbc45f7866ecfabf07276f:2

value
15000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a3a5c7f9b72cdd1ca019f243cde2e7558f770c8e OP_EQUALVERIFY OP_CHECKSIG
address
DL4PHCkE4GnNYY4ngKRGWAoiiA9pj6FZU2
transaction
21fef5656327a0618b6ab35a9e50adec4781544fc0fbc45f7866ecfabf07276f